Dismorphia lysis
Dismorphia lysis, the dainty egg white or Lysis mimic white, is a butterfly in the family Pieridae. It is found from Ecuador to southern Peru. The habitat consists of cloud forests.
The wingspan is about 40 mm (1.6 in). Adults have long narrow almost elliptical forewings and large hindwings. The underside is white, mottled in grey and yellow.
